
Birds Outlast Astros in Back-And-Forth Game
May 11, 2018 - Carolina League (CarL1)
Myrtle Beach Pelicans News Release
MYRTLE BEACH, S.C. - After a four-run lead disappeared, the Myrtle Beach Pelicans used a late rally on Friday night to down the Buies Creek Astros 9-6 from TicketReturn.Com Field at Pelicans Ballpark.
Tied at 5-5 in the sixth, Andruw Monasterio ripped go-ahead, two-run double down the right field line to give the Pelicans (14-21) the lead for good. Jhonny Pereda then knocked Monasterio in for good measure and the Birds had a 8-5 lead.
Myrtle Beach tacked on a run in the seventh when Austin Upshaw scored on a balk to make it 9-5.
In the ninth inning, Buies Creek (21-14) added a run, but it could not comeback as Jhon Romero struck out Anibal Sierra with the bases loaded to end the game.
In the first inning, Upshaw started the scoring with a three-run triple. Connor Myers then scored in the second inning while Monasterio was caught between first and second following a base hit, giving the Pelicans a 4-0 lead for the second straight night.
Just like on Thursday night, that lead evaporated. The Astros scored three runs in the third inning on an RBI single by J.J. Matijevic and a two-run double Osvaldo Duarte.
Though the Pelicans took a 5-3 lead after Aramis Ademan plated Kevonte Mitchell on a squeeze bunt, the Astros tied it in the fifth inning. Abraham Toro singled home a run and Chas McCormick knotted the game up with a sacrifice fly.
Though starter Matt Swarmer struck out a career-high nine, the righty yielded five runs on seven hits over five innings. Jordan Minch (2-0) earned the win, throwing 1.2 scoreless innings, only allowing two hits while striking out one.
Gabriel Valdez (0-1) took the loss, allowing three runs on two hits over 0.2 innings.
